Didn't get a photo. The SANDWICH CUBANO is one big, tasty sandwich. It's a hot ham and pork sandwich (the pork is shredded) on a ginormous french roll, pressed in a panini press so it gets even bigger. Served with dill pickles on sandwich and ruffled potato chips on the side. I'm not normally a big ham sandwich fan, but the combination of the salty ham, sour pickles and chewy French bread is just about irresistable.
The sandwich is conveniently cut in half so that if you can't finish it all, you can put away the other half for tomorrow's lunch, or share it with a friend.
All that salt will make you thirsty; fortunately this cafe has a wide variety of coffee and tea drinks at reasonable prices. The Cold Brew comes black unless you order one of their non-dairy milk alternatives ($1.00 more), or you could add your own sugar and cream from home if you like it sweeter.
